Schlagzeug

drum kit

noun SHLAHK-tsoyk Rare

Origin: from schlagen (to hit) + Zeug (gear)

Also means

percussion

Usage Note

Schlagzeug denotes the full drum set, treated as a single neuter object; the player is a Schlagzeuger. For an orchestral percussion section you may instead hear Schlagwerk. The plural Schlagzeuge is rarely needed.

Examples

"Der neue Drummer brachte sein eigenes Schlagzeug mit."

Natural Translation

The new drummer brought his own drum kit.

Literal Translation

The new drummer brought his own drum-kit with.
